Understanding Madhyamik Examination

The Madhyamik examination is a crucial stage in a student’s academic life as it marks the completion of their secondary education. This examination is conducted by various state education boards across India, such as the West Bengal Board of Secondary Education (WBBSE), the Board of Secondary Education, Rajasthan (BSER), and the Board of Secondary Education, Madhya Pradesh (MPBSE), among others. The examination is usually held in the month of February or March, and the results are generally declared within a few months after the completion of the examinations.

Why is Downloading Madhyamik Result Important?

Downloading the Madhyamik result is essential for students as it provides them with official documentation of their academic performance and serves as proof of their secondary education completion. The Madhyamik result is required for various purposes, such as:

  • Admission to higher education institutions: The Madhyamik result plays a crucial role in determining eligibility for admission to higher education institutions, including colleges and universities.
  • Scholarship opportunities: Many scholarship programs require students to submit their Madhyamik result as part of the application process.
  • Government job applications: Several government job applications require candidates to provide their Madhyamik result as proof of educational qualification.
  • Personal record: The Madhyamik result serves as an important personal record of a student’s academic achievements and can be used for future reference.
